The Xiaomi Redmi Turbo 4, launched on January 2, 2025, is a feature-rich smartphone designed to deliver high performance and durability.

Pricing and Availability in Bangladesh:
While the Redmi Turbo 4 has been released in China with prices starting at approximately 1999 yuan (around 270 EUR), official pricing for the Bangladeshi market is almost 41,500 Taka. Prospective buyers in Bangladesh should stay tuned to Xiaomi’s official channels for the latest updates.
